Paperback edition of "Michael Wittmann and the Tiger Commanders of the Leibstandarte", in two parts. The books trace the life and career of the most famous tanker of World War II, SS-Hauptsturmfuhrer Michael Wittmann, and his comrades in the Tiger company of the 1.SS-Panzer-Grenadier-Division "Leibstandarte SS Adolf Hitler", which later evolved into a separate tank battalion, schwere SS-Panzer-Abteilung 101 (501). The author brings the life story of Wittmann and other Tiger commanders alive by presenting innumerable first-hand accounts of surviving soldiers of these famous formations. As well as being a combat biography of Mickey Wittmann, the books are an excellent unit history of schwere SS-Panzer-Abteilung 101 (501) that continues beyond Wittmann's death until the end of the war. Volume 1 covers the Eastern Front, where Wittmann racked up more than one hundred kills and participated in the Battle of Kursk in 1943.
